A Mother’s Rights Attorney is someone who represents mothers in family court. Their focus will be on the rights of mothers and any children they have at home. A Mother’s Rights Attorney may represent a mother for matters such as divorce, child custody, visitation or other issues related to her parenthood with her children. They often specialize in cases involving domestic violence, sexual abuse, and alcoholism/substance use disorders if they are present in the household.
